本文目录导读:
随着互联网的快速发展,网络信息安全问题日益凸显,IIS(Internet Information Services)作为微软公司推出的Web服务器软件,在保障网站安全方面扮演着重要角色,关键词过滤技术作为IIS安全策略的一部分,可以有效防止恶意攻击、垃圾邮件等不良信息的传播,本文将从关键词过滤的原理、实现方法以及优化策略等方面进行深入解析。
IIS关键词过滤原理
1、关键词识别
关键词过滤技术主要通过识别网络请求中的敏感词汇,对可疑信息进行拦截,这些敏感词汇包括但不限于:恶意代码、攻击指令、敏感信息等,识别关键词的方法主要有以下几种:
(1)正则表达式:通过编写正则表达式匹配特定模式的关键词。
图片来源于网络,如有侵权联系删除
(2)关键词库:预先定义一个包含敏感词汇的库,对请求内容进行匹配。
(3)机器学习:利用机器学习算法对可疑信息进行识别和分类。
2、关键词匹配
在识别关键词后,系统会对请求内容进行关键词匹配,匹配方式主要有以下几种:
(1)精确匹配:完全匹配请求内容中的关键词。
(2)模糊匹配:匹配请求内容中包含关键词的部分。
(3)关键词组合匹配:匹配多个关键词的组合。
3、关键词处理
在关键词匹配成功后,系统会对可疑信息进行处理,处理方式包括但不限于:
(1)拦截请求:拒绝访问,返回错误信息。
(2)记录日志:记录可疑请求,便于后续分析。
(3)发送警告:向管理员发送警告信息。
图片来源于网络,如有侵权联系删除
IIS关键词过滤实现方法
1、IIS配置文件
在IIS中,关键词过滤功能可以通过配置文件实现,具体操作步骤如下:
(1)打开IIS管理器,找到需要配置的网站。
(2)在网站属性中,选择“安全性”选项卡。
(3)点击“请求过滤”按钮,进入请求过滤配置界面。
(4)在“请求过滤规则”列表中,添加新的规则。
(5)配置规则名称、匹配条件和操作。
2、自定义ISAPI过滤器
除了配置文件外,还可以通过自定义ISAPI过滤器实现关键词过滤,具体步骤如下:
(1)创建ISAPI过滤器项目,编写关键词过滤逻辑。
(2)将ISAPI过滤器项目编译成DLL文件。
(3)在IIS中,添加自定义ISAPI过滤器,并将其绑定到需要过滤的网站。
图片来源于网络,如有侵权联系删除
(4)配置ISAPI过滤器参数,如关键词库、处理方式等。
IIS关键词过滤优化策略
1、定期更新关键词库
随着网络攻击手段的不断更新,关键词库需要定期更新,管理员应关注网络安全动态,及时更新关键词库,提高过滤效果。
2、优化匹配算法
针对不同类型的请求,选择合适的匹配算法,提高匹配效率和准确性。
3、调整过滤策略
根据实际情况,调整关键词过滤策略,如匹配方式、处理方式等,以适应不同场景的需求。
4、监控系统性能
关键词过滤可能会对系统性能产生一定影响,管理员应关注系统性能,合理配置资源,确保关键词过滤功能的正常运行。
IIS关键词过滤技术在保障网站安全方面具有重要意义,通过对关键词过滤原理、实现方法以及优化策略的深入解析,有助于管理员更好地应用该技术,提高网站的安全性,在实际应用中,管理员应根据实际情况,选择合适的过滤方式,定期更新关键词库,以应对不断变化的网络安全挑战。
标签: #iis 关键词过滤
评论列表